#include "libc/tinymath/freebsd.internal.h"
__static_yoink("freebsd_libm_notice");
__static_yoink("fdlibm_notice");
#if !(LDBL_MANT_DIG == 53 && LDBL_MAX_EXP == 1024)
/* EXP_LARGE is the threshold above which we use asinh(x) ~= log(2x). */
/* EXP_TINY is the threshold below which we use asinh(x) ~= x. */
#if LDBL_MANT_DIG == 64
#define EXP_LARGE 34
#define EXP_TINY -34
#elif LDBL_MANT_DIG == 113
#define EXP_LARGE 58
#define EXP_TINY -58
#else
#error "Unsupported long double format"
#endif
#if LDBL_MAX_EXP != 0x4000
/* We also require the usual expsign encoding. */
#error "Unsupported long double format"
#endif
static const double
one = 1.00000000000000000000e+00, /* 0x3FF00000, 0x00000000 */
huge= 1.00000000000000000000e+300;
#if LDBL_MANT_DIG == 64
static const union IEEEl2bits
u_ln2 = LD80C(0xb17217f7d1cf79ac, -1, 6.93147180559945309417e-1L);
#define ln2 u_ln2.e
#elif LDBL_MANT_DIG == 113
static const long double
ln2 = 6.93147180559945309417232121458176568e-1L; /* 0x162e42fefa39ef35793c7673007e6.0p-113 */
#else
#error "Unsupported long double format"
#endif
/**
* Returns inverse hyperbolic sine of 𝑥.
* @define asinh(x) = sign(x)*log(|x|+sqrt(x*x+1)) ~= x - x^3/6 + o(x^5)
*/
long double
asinhl(long double x)
{
long double t, w;
uint16_t hx, ix;
ENTERI();
GET_LDBL_EXPSIGN(hx, x);
ix = hx & 0x7fff;
if (ix >= 0x7fff) RETURNI(x+x); /* x is inf, NaN or misnormal */
if (ix < BIAS + EXP_TINY) { /* |x| < TINY, or misnormal */
if (huge + x > one) RETURNI(x); /* return x inexact except 0 */
}
if (ix >= BIAS + EXP_LARGE) { /* |x| >= LARGE, or misnormal */
w = logl(fabsl(x))+ln2;
} else if (ix >= 0x4000) { /* LARGE > |x| >= 2.0, or misnormal */
t = fabsl(x);
w = logl(2.0*t+one/(sqrtl(x*x+one)+t));
} else { /* 2.0 > |x| >= TINY, or misnormal */
t = x*x;
w =log1pl(fabsl(x)+t/(one+sqrtl(one+t)));
}
RETURNI((hx & 0x8000) == 0 ? w : -w);
}
#endif /* long double is long */
